Special Projects Commissioner Visits Fire Service Stations
In a bid to key into the New Rivers State Vision, the newly sworn in Commissioner for Special Duties, Hon. Ndubuizi Okere, has paid unscheduled visits to some fire service stations under his Ministry.
Some of the fire service stations visited include Borokiri, and Mile 1.
Speaking with newsmen shortly after the visit, weekend, the Commissioner said the visit was informed by the Amadi Ama incident that occurred on Tuesday in which a substation of Port Harcourt City was gutted by fire
Okere hinted that his prompt intervention to contend with what would have resulted to unimaginable fire outbreak on that day at Amadi Flat, and the synergy among all those concerned saved the situation
Okere further stated that the Tuesday incident at Amadi flat provided him ample opportunity to visit the fire fighting facilities, including their offices.
